The worldwide energy crisis activated by Russia’s war in Ukraine exposed Europe’s severe vulnerability due to the continent’s over-reliance on Russian energy products, particularly gas. Europe reacted with overkill, with the continent handling to keep a lot gas that it emerged from the last winter with ample gas reserves. Europe has actually continued stockpiling gas at a record clip: StanChart has actually reported that gas stocks continue increasing regardless of the existing European heatwave and increased electrical power need for cooling. According to Gas Facilities, Europe (GIE) information, EU gas stocks stood at 94.52 billion cubic meters (bcm) on 16 July, a great 21.73 bcm greater y/y and 18.46 bcm above the five-year average The typical construct over the previous week of 330 million cubic meters daily (mcm/d) is almost 100% greater than the five-year average over the comparable duration. If the existing rate of gas injection is preserved, stocks will end up the injection season at simply above 120 bcm, more than 10 bcm above the record high.
And now it has actually emerged that Europe is following a comparable playbook with solar power.
Brand-new research study by Rystad Energy has actually exposed that some EUR7 billion ($ 7.8 billion) worth of photovoltaic panels– or 40 gigawatts direct existing (GWdc) of capability– are presently sitting unused in European storage facilities. The stockpile is anticipated to grow even bigger this year, striking 100 GWdc in storage by the end of 2023.
Not remarkably, the huge bulk of those panels are originating from China, highlighting a severe threat that Europe is moving from overlying on Russia for gas to depending excessive on China for its solar requirements.

China Dominating Global Solar Market
With China now leading the world in tidy energy financial investments, accounting for almost half of the $1.1 trillion that put into the sector in 2015, the Asian giant is now the undeniable worldwide leader in solar production, with 4 out of 5 photovoltaic panels offered around the world stemming from the nation.
China has actually put over $50 billion into wafer-to-solar panel assembly line, 10 times more than Europe, and likewise manages ~ 95% of the world’s polysilicon and wafers. In 2015, the International Energy Company alerted of the risks the world is exposing itself to by relying so greatly on the Middle Kingdom for its solar requirements:
“ The world will practically entirely count on China for the supply of crucial foundation for photovoltaic panel production through 2025. This level of concentration in any worldwide supply chain would represent a significant vulnerability,” the company composed in a unique report
Now, Beijing is wanting to secure its huge solar financial investments in a relocation that’s highly likely to be hostile to the U.S. solar sector.
China prepares to prohibit the export of numerous crucial innovations utilized in the manufacture of photovoltaic panels. Among the proposed guidelines, advanced innovations utilized in the manufacture of wafers and ingots will be put in a list of export controls, according to a public assessment procedure. If the strategy is embraced, Chinese solar makers would be needed to get a license from their provincial commerce authorities to export such innovations.
Polysilicon is utilized in ingot-casting molds to build solar wafers. The wafers are then pieced together to produce photovoltaic (PV) cells. Although the proposed restriction will not limit the supply of total wafers for photovoltaic panels, it’s most likely to adversely impact American solar business since U.S. photovoltaic power generation parts are extremely depending on Chinese tech.
The Wall Street Journal has actually alerted that limiting exports of crucial solar production innovation will interfere with the United States’ solar aspiration. According to Taipei-based marketing research company TrendForce, just Chinese business can making bigger 182 and 210-millimeter wafers. That’s a disconcerting discovery since bigger wafers– which enable more affordable and more effective photovoltaic panels to be made– are anticipated to comprise 96% of the world’s market share in 2023.
Broadening American Solar Production
“ China’s proposed export restraints are Display A on the requirement to quickly scale American solar production,” Abigail Ross Hopper, president and CEO of the U.S. company lobby Solar power Industries Association, informed WSJ after the Biden administration introduced the individual retirement account, which has actually been hailed as a game-changer for the solar sector.
Over the previous 2 years, solar makers have actually been obstructed by supply chain disturbances, consisting of increasing product expenses for polysilicon. Certainly, in 2015, Rystad Energy approximated that increasing devices and shipping expenses resulted in the post ponement or cancellation of 56% of around the world utility-scale solar jobs that had actually been prepared for 2022.
Thankfully, these difficulties have actually been quickly fading, with energy rates falling back near to pre-war levels. The exact same circumstance has actually been unwinding in the solar sector, wit h polysilicon rates on a consistent decrease

A brand-new report released by the Rocky Mountain Institute has actually anticipated that wind and solar power will produce more than 33% of overall energy on the planet by 2030 compared to simply 12% presently.
” Rapid development of tidy energy is an unstoppable force. The advantage of quick sustainable implementation is higher energy security and self-reliance, plus long-lasting energy cost deflation since this is a manufactured innovation – the more you set up the more affordable it gets,” RMI stated
The report concludes the COP28 objective for sustainable power, which looks for to triple renewable resource capability by 2030, is possible as long as appropriate grid financial investment, structured allowing, and financial investments into higher storage are made.
